JSTOR (výslovnost , zkratka z anglického Journal Storage, úložiště časopisů) je digitální knihovna, která byla založena v roce 1995 s cílem usnadnit studentům přístup ke starším číslům vědeckých časopisů. Fungování projektu financuje Mellonova nadace se sídlem v New Yorku, u jeho zrodu stál bývalý prezident Princetonské univerzity William G. Bowen. V…
